Ampittia dioscorides (Fabricius, 1793) - Bush Hopper

Subspecies in India

(1) Ampittia dioscorides dioscorides (Fabricius, 1793) – Indian Bush Hopper
 

Conservation and Special status

This species is not legally protected in India under any schedules of WildLife (Protection) Act, 1972.

Poaceae (Robinson et al. 2010), Leersia hexandra (Kalesh & Prakash 2015), Oryza (Davidson et al. 1897; Swinhoe 1913; Bell 1925c; Wynter-Blyth 1957; Robinson et al. 2010), Oryza sativa (Robinson et al. 2010) (Poaceae).
